I've had exactly two good cop experiences.

1) Delaware - the cop came in and asked us to move our bikes before he towed them. Some of you may define that as common courtesy (I agree), but considering past experiences I was pretty floored we were actually given an opportunity to move them.

2) Bike Week in Mansfield about 4 years ago - Cop let me off with a warning doing "75 in a 35" - which has also been my worst speeding offense and only offense on a motorcycle. The situation was, I did a quick accel and let off up a hill on a country road traveling into the city. It was dark, no one was around. The 0-75 was about 4 seconds, then I let off and slowed to the speed limit. The cop followed me for a whole mile before he had to blip the siren (I didn't notice he had been following, or if he had the red/blues on). I found out later he was sitting in the church parking lot at the 4 way stop I turned left from - lights off, car completely dark. So, I had completely forgotten about the quick accel a mile ago and was completely honest when I said I didn't know why I'd been stopped. I'm sure it came off like I was being a dick, but I was being completely honest. I didn't have my insurance card or registration with me (it must've fallen out of the crack in the back of my rear fairing on the old Hurricane, though it was legally registered and insured), but he let me off. Told me he understood it was bike week and people were having fun, but he's seen too many accidents (which is why he quit riding himself).

It probably helped I had a lady-friend with me.

Other than that, I've had run ins with cops who must've all been having bad days, because I'm nothing with polite and cordial (Yes sir, no sir) when dealing with officers and many of them still act like authoritarian pricks who really don't know the law, nor do they understand the lives of the "common man" since they seem to live above it.

I don't have disdain for cops in general, just the few cops that I've encountered that don't use a little common sense or intelligence to assess situations - just weilding the power they have because they can.
